Slab Leveling in West Des Moines, IA
Slab leveling services involve restoring the evenness of concrete slabs that have settled, shifted, or become uneven over time. This process is commonly used for driveways, sidewalks, patios, and garage floors, helping to improve safety, prevent further damage, and enhance the appearance of a property. Property owners typically request slab leveling when they notice cracks, uneven surfaces, or tripping hazards, and want a cost-effective way to address these issues without replacing the entire concrete structure.
Before requesting slab leveling, it is important for homeowners to understand the extent of the unevenness and whether there are underlying issues such as soil erosion or drainage problems. Clear assessment of the affected area can determine if leveling is suitable or if additional repairs are needed. Proper preparation and understanding of the process can help property owners make informed decisions, ensuring a stable and level surface that maintains the property's value and safety.

Slab Leveling Questions
What is slab leveling? Slab leveling is a process that lifts and stabilizes uneven concrete slabs to restore a flat, level surface.
When is slab leveling needed? It is typically needed when concrete slabs develop cracks, unevenness, or sinking due to soil movement or settling.
What types of surfaces can be leveled? Driveways, sidewalks, patios, and garage floors are common surfaces that can be leveled using this service.
How does the process work? The process involves injecting a specialized material beneath the slab to lift and stabilize it, restoring its original position.
